Stitch Fix #20: A Comfortable Maxi Dress For The Summer-to-Fall Transitional Season

I have really exciting new to share with you today:  I KEPT EVERYTHING in my latest Stitch Fix Box #20!!!!!  Yes, finally!  It's been a long time since I've been able to keep everything in my box so I can receive the 25% discount.  Usually there is always one or two things that I don't like, own already, or doesn't fit quite right.  This time, everything was perfect!  My stylist, Kayla, really nailed it!  And what I really loved was how she designed this Fix for the summer-to-fall transitional season. I thought that was very thoughtful of her.

I'm going to show my Stitch Fix Box #20 in two posts.  In this post I will share this gorgeous maxi dress I received and in my next post I will share everything else since it all went together and I was able to wear it in one complete outfit.


I must admit, I peeked at this Fix.  I try not to do that because I like to be surprised, but I couldn't help myself.  I was really disappointed when I saw there was a maxi dress in my box because I own so many already.  However, when I tried it on, it was love at first sight (and feel) and I knew this was not going back.  Ladies, this dress is so soft and comfortable it feels like I'm wearing my nightgown!  I could sleep in this dress!

In the personal note my stylist wrote, she said "As we enter September, I have a Fix filled with transitional pieces to help you navigate the tricky weather of the next several weeks.  Although the temps are still warm in (insert city here), try this breathable-in-rayon maxi dress from French Grey combined with the textured jacket from Market & Spruce to incorporate the styles of fall without over-heating!".  Well, I tried the maxi dress with the jacket she sent me.  I liked that look, and the jacket, but I preferred it with my own denim jacket.


I liked the way the soft light blue of the jacket picked out the soft light blue in the print of the dress.



The dress is a halter style, which is very flattering on a larger bust figure like mine.  It has an elastic  waist.  I would love to try a belt sometime over the elastic portion of the dress too.


The back has a large keyhole opening.


It's the perfect maxi dress for fall when worn with a blazer, cardigan, or jacket because there are no sleeves to bunch up underneath the outerwear.  But I'm really looking forward to wearing it in hot weather next summer for it is very cool and comfortable.


I wore all pearl jewelry to pick out the white in the dress.


Being large busted, I'm always self conscious of showing too much cleavage.  The halter style solves that problem for me!


For shoes, I chose these nude 9 West wedges (old).


The dress is by French Grey and is called "Nichelle Knit Maxi Dress".
